Be cautious not to price yourself out of the marketplace, when you set the rent for your furnished flat. You may not be able to lease the apartment to anyone, if you set the rent too high. You may be better off to sell or keep them and rent the flat unfurnished if you're concerned about your furnishings. In general, the rent should be establish by you based on your expenses maintain and to own the property, including the furnishings, plus your desired rate of return on your investment. For instance, if it costs you $15,000 per year to possess and preserve the property, and you want to make $5,000 per year on the property, the yearly rent should be $20,000, or about $1,675 per month. Compare that cost to other rents in the area, taking into account the features and furnishings of your property, and charge rent which will fulfill your needs yet still be competitive.

It's wise to supply the tenant with an itemized list of the things comprised in the flat lease when renting a furnished apartment to protect your investment. Be really special; record the amount of plates, bowls, and cups, as an example, and describe things as correctly as possible. List the replacement cost of each thing if it's damaged beyond normal wear and tear, or if the piece is taken by the tenant with him when he moves out. Signal if the renter will must pay you for the things, or if the replacement cost will be taken out of the security deposit. Have so there aren't any surprises when the rental comes to a finish the tenant sign a copy of this stock.

If you rent a house or apartment that is furnished, whether it is fully furnished with furniture, linens, electronics, and accessories or includes merely some basic furniture, you can bill tenants higher rent. You will need to replace those items if they're damaged or ruined, and had to buy the things which are furnishing the house. Those costs will be recouped by a monthly rent that is higher. It's up to you as the landlord to decide how much more you desire to charge for the furnishings, but typically the increased price will be based by owners on the state and style of the furnishings. For example, a property which includes a brand-new, modern living room set is worth more than one that comprises mismatched bits with frayed seams.

In addition to or instead of a higher rent for a furnished apartment, you could request a higher security deposit on the rental. Collecting more money up front can help you cover the costs of repairing or replacing the items in the furnished apartment if they can be damaged. Before collecting the security deposit, though check with your state laws. Some states have laws controlling what landlords can charge and security deposits. If you do not wish to contain it in the security deposit, you could also charge a separate cleaning fee for the rental, to cover the costs of cleaning furniture, bedding, drapes and other items.

Any service that incurs a fee should be contained in the lease, including phone use, garbage, laundry, housekeeping, and parking. Sometimes, discretionary services are accessible, like daily housekeeping services in addition to cleaning upon departure. These should be, at the absolute minimum, listed on the lease in case the vacationers choose to make use of the service after they arrive. Expectations about the usage of the property should also be clearly indicated in the lease or via a procedures guide referenced in the contract. Who cleans the grill? Who takes out the garbage and where does it go? Should the vacationers or by housekeeping strip the sheets? Must the dishes be washed before housekeeping arrives? These are all problems that should be addressed avoid conflicts over the stay and the lease and to ensure a smooth holiday.

The dates and times of departure and arrival are spelled out in great specificity in the vacation rental lease. Vacationers are coming and going every week--sometimes every few days--and the units must be cleaned between stays. To avoid vacancy between stays, the time between check in and checkout is generally a relatively brief window. And because some vacationers rely on air transportation, there are sometimes last minute requests to arrive or depart early or late. It's, thus, vital that you include eventuality requests in the lease, indicating both a procedure and a cost to alter agreed upon strategies.
